On cold days, few things are as comforting as warm, nourishing soup. In addition to warming the body, they can also be high in fiber, helping with satiety and digestive health. “Fibres give greater satiety and slow down gastric emptying. Therefore, the feeling of hunger takes a long time to appear and, consequently, can lead to less food intake,” says nutritionist Roberta Stella.

Lentil soup with vegetables
ingredients
- 1 cup of tea Lentil red
- 2 carrots, peeled and chopped
- 2 potatoes, peeled and chopped
- 1 chopped onion
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 2 celery stalks, chopped
- 1 chopped courgette
- 240 g peeled tomatoes
- 6 cups vegetable broth
- 2 tablespoons of olive oil
- Salt, ground nutmeg and thyme to taste
- Parsley to decorate
Preparation method
In a pan, heat the olive oil over medium heat and brown the onion and garlic. Add the carrots, potatoes, celery and courgettes and sauté for another 5 minutes. Add the lentils, peeled tomatoes and vegetable broth. Season with salt, nutmeg and thyme. Cook for about 30 minutes, or until the lentils and vegetables are soft. Decorate with parsley and serve immediately.
Pumpkin soup with chickpeas
ingredients
- 500 g of peeled and chopped pumpkin
- 1 cup cooked chickpeas
- 1 chopped onion
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on grated ginger
- 4 cups vegetable broth
- 2 tablespoons of olive oil
- Salt, ground black pepper and chopped coriander to taste
Preparation method
In a pan, heat the olive oil over medium heat and brown the onion and garlic. Add the pumpkin and ginger, sautéing for 5 minutes. Add the chickpea and vegetable broth. Cook until the pumpkin is soft, slightly flaking. Season with salt and pepper. Add the coriander and serve immediately.
Bean soup with cabbage
ingredients
- 2 cups cooked beans
- 1 pack of cabbage chopped
- 1 onion ch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 grated carrot
- 1 l of vegetable broth
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- Salt, cardamom and ground black pepper to taste
Preparation method
In a pan, heat the olive oil over medium heat and brown the onion and garlic. Add the carrot and sauté for another 5 minutes. Add the cooked beans and vegetable broth. Bring to the boil and then add the chopped cabbage. Cook for another 10 minutes. Season with salt, cardamom and black pepper. Serve immediately.
Chicken soup with oats and vegetables

ingredients
- 1 cup of oatmeal
- 500 g of breast chicken dice
- 2 chopped carrots
- 1 chopped potato
- 1 onion ch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 litre of chicken broth
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- Salt, bay leaf and chopped parsley to taste
Preparation method
In a sk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at and sauté the onion and garlic. Add the chicken and cook until golden brown. Add the chicken broth and bring to a boil. Add the vegetables and cook until soft. Add the oats and cook for another 10 minutes. Season with salt and parsley. Serve immediately.
Chicken Soup with Corn and Sweet Potatoes
ingredients
- 500g cooked chicken breast, cut into pieces
- 1 cup of corn green tea
- 2 sweet potatoes chopped
- 1 onion ch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 red chilli chopped
- 1 liter of chicken broth
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- Salt, ground black pepper and chopped chives to taste
Preparation method
In a pan heat the oil and sauté the onion, garlic and chili pepper. Add the chicken and cook until golden brown. Add the chicken stock and bring to a boil. add to sweet potato and cook until soft. Add the green corn and cook for another 5 minutes. Season with salt, black pepper and chives. Serve immediately.
